Harness Racing: He’s Watching posts world record in NYSS at Tioga Downs

DRF Staff|Aug 10, 2013

Coming into Friday night’s NYSS events for 2-year old colt pacers, the talk of the state has been about He’s Watching who has posted two impressive sire stakes wins at Saratoga and Buffalo after making breaks at the start. When the night was over, the story got more impressive after He’s Watching (Jim Morrill Jr.) minded his manners on Friday night at Tioga and erased the world record for 2-year old colt pacers previously held by Rock N Roll Heaven (Dan Dube) of 1:50 3/5 when he cruised to victory in 1:50.

Leaving from post position number four, He’s Watching took his time working his way to the front through an opening quarter of 27 seconds. As the field headed towards the half mile mark of the race, He’s Watching kept a snug hold of Morrill and continued through some brisk fractions posting a half mile mark in 54 4/5. Twin B Speedo (Yannick Gingras) was doing all he could do to keep within striking distance sitting in the two hole as the field went by three quarters in 1:22 4/5. Around the final turn, Morrill let the 2-year old son of American Ideal – Baberhood pace the final quarter and quickly step away from the rest of the field to win by six and a quarter lengths in a world record of 1:50. David Menary trains and co-owns He’s Watching with Brad Gray and Michael Guerriero of Ontario.

“He is such a nice colt and he is just so fast it is unbelievable. I asked him to go in the stretch there tonight a little bit but he could have just as easily gone in 49 tonight, he is just so fast it’s amazing” said driver Jim Morrill Jr. following the victory.

Three other divisions of NYSS for 2-year old colt pacers were held on Friday night at Tioga, the winners included: Neat – Marcus Miller (1:53 2/5), Major Trick – Jim Morrill Jr. (1:53 2/5), and Stay Up Late – David Miller (1:52 4/5).
